OUR SAFETY MANAGEMENT FRAMEWORK

At Tonic, we are committed to working safely and continuously improving our safety performanceacross our business. Creating a safe working environment for our employees, subcontractors andclients remains our highest priority.Each element of our framework enables our business to continue to effectively and efficiently manage ourstatutory obligations, meet the expectations of the business and our clients, and maintain our high standardsof safety throughout our business operations.Any updates or amendments to policy, standards or legislation are mapped against requirements andaccountabilities and incorporated into the Tonic Management System as needed.Clear lines of communications within our business ensure that regular safety bulletins are rolled out to bothour office and site-based personnel to ensure our workforce remains informed and able to implement safetybest practice in their everyday roles.We have a firm belief that if work is thoughtfully planned and executed, all incidents can be prevented. Westrive to achieve Zero Harm to all personnel involved in our work with a commitment to ensure no one isexposed to uncontrolled hazards and risks.

ENVIRONMENTAL

Our goal at Tonic is to undertake all business activities in an environmentally sustainable and

responsible manner.

We understand and recognise our important relationship with the natural environment we work and live in

and the importance of maintaining the integrity of heritage, conservation, and environmental values.

We are committed to: -

• Maintaining an effective and efficient Environmental Management System throughout the organisation that    applies industry best practices and promotes continuous improvement.

• Managing our business operations in compliance with or exceeding the applicable Commonwealth       and State environmental legislative requirements and provide resources necessary to meet these

obligations.

• Demonstrating good governance by incorporating sustainability principals into all Tonic activities and  decision-making processes, whilst actively promoting the use of eco-friendly materials and

equipment.

• Establishing direct and effective ways of communication with our employees, customers, suppliers,                  contractors, and the community regarding environmental obligations, performance, and compliance

to achieve shared and lasting outcomes.

• Identifying and effectively managing our environmental aspects and impacts.
